What is Address Collection?
Address collection refers to the systematic procedure of acquiring and recording physical or digital addresses from people, companies, or entities. These addresses may include physical mailing addresses (e.g., property, company, or shipment locations) or digital options such as email addresses or IP areas.
The function of gathering addresses varies based on the context. For example:
E-commerce businesses utilize client addresses to provide goods and manage returns.
Banks require accurate addresses for compliance, identity confirmation, and legal correspondence.
Government authorities depend on address information for census-taking, election administration, and tax-related communication.
Beyond the fundamental acquisition of data, address collection involves recognition to guarantee accuracy and effectiveness in delivery, processing, and interaction.

The Best Practices for Accurate Address Collection
To make sure effectiveness and reliability in address collection, companies and companies ought to follow numerous finest practices:
1. Usage Standardized Forms
Style types or design templates that guide users to get in addresses in a clear, consistent format.
Include fields for street, city, state, zip/postal code, and nation.
Think about integrating drop-down menus or auto-complete functionalities for commonly used fields to reduce mistakes.
2. Integrate Address Verification Technology
Use software or tools that confirm addresses in real-time. Address confirmation systems can flag insufficient or unreliable entries, prompting users to fix them immediately.
Format addresses according to regional postal requirements, particularly when handling international customers.
3. Routinely Audit and Clean Address Data
Periodic reviews of address databases can determine outdated or replicate entries that may interfere with operations.
Update records when customers move, businesses transfer, or brand-new locations are established.
4. Ensure Data Privacy and Security
Collect the minimum quantity of details needed to fulfill service objectives.
Comply with data security regulations, such as GDPR (General Data Protection Regulation) or CCPA (California Consumer Privacy Act), to secure user privacy.
Encrypt collected information and limit access to licensed personnel just.
5. Communicate Clearly with Users
Provide clear guidelines to users on how and why their address information is being gathered, stored, and utilized.
Always consist of a privacy policy or authorization checkbox to clearly detail terms.
Techniques of Address Collection
Modern technology has actually transformed how addresses are gathered. Below are some typical techniques:
Online Forms: Embedded on websites or apps, kinds allow consumers or users to send their addresses conveniently.
Mobile Applications: Mobile platforms progressively utilize geolocation tools for accurate, automated input of users' addresses.
Point-of-Sale (POS) Systems: Physical stores or service centers collect addresses during checkout for invoicing, shipping, or CRM purposes.
Customer Surveys: Surveys frequently request address information for feedback gathering or promotional activities.
Third-Party Integrations: APIs (Application Programming Interfaces) like Google's Geocoding or postal service databases can improve address validation.
Difficulties in Address Collection
Despite its significance, address collection includes numerous difficulties:
Address Variations: Different countries and regions have unique address formats and conventions, complicating global address collection.
Errors During Input: Typos, incomplete entries, or missing out on data lead to unreliable records that hinder operations.
Fraudulent Submissions: Individuals supplying false addresses for rip-offs or privacy can produce challenges for security and legitimacy.
Frequent Changes: Addresses alter due to movings, road renaming, or natural disasters, needing constant updates to stay current.
FAQs About Address Collection
1. Why is address verification important?
Address confirmation ensures that the gathered information is accurate, deliverable, and legitimate. This prevents mistakes, failed shipments, and unneeded costs.
2. How can organizations handle worldwide addresses?
To handle worldwide addresses, businesses must utilize address validation tools that support several nations and formats. Including country-specific fields on types can likewise lower confusion.
3. Is address collection topic to data personal privacy laws?
Yes, address collection practices are often regulated by information privacy laws like GDPR, CCPA, and others. Organizations needs to make sure compliance by acquiring user approval and protecting collected data.
4. What are some tools for address recognition?
Popular address validation tools consist of:
Google Maps API
Loqate
SmartyStreets
PostGrid
5. How can errors in address data affect services?
Errors in address information can cause undelivered shipments, increased shipping costs, and dissatisfied customers, ultimately harming business reputation and profitability.
